Exploring Saghmosavan: Monastery, Armenian “Grand Canyon,” and Alphabet Park
One of our day-trips in Armenia was to a small town called Saghmosavan, which is known for its 13th Century Monastery and the deep canyon that was created by an earthquake. When you see the pictures, you'll understand why we call it the Armenian "Grand Canyon!" The Monastery was insanely beautiful. It is isolated in …

Bunker Hill in Charlestown, Massachusetts
After a quick drive around Harvard in Cambridge, my family and I decided to pay a visit to Charlestown, Massachusetts to see one of the most important landmarks of our country's history: Bunker Hill! The Battle of Bunker Hill in 1775 occurred at the very start of the American Revolution, and although the British won, …
